BP93420DII Differential Pressure Transmitter
Introduction of differential pressure transmitter:
BP93420DII differential pressure transmitter is Industrial Oil-filled Silicon Diaphragm Differential Sensor,This industrial-grade sensor employs an oil-filled silicon diaphragm for precise differential pressure measurements, making it a reliable choice for industrial environments.
Differential Pressure Transmitter is assembled by piezoresistive-silicon differential pressure sensor, and the housing is stainless steel structure. Differential Pressure Transmitter is moisture-proof, waterproof, and corrosion-resistant. It can work in harsh environments and outdoor conditions. The transmitter has a small volume and light weight, which can be installed on the process pipeline and supported. Compared with transmitters that require a base or bracket, it greatly reduces installation and maintenance costs or connected through the press-leading tube. it is widely applied in the air supply for boiler, underground ventilation and other electricity and mining industries, as well as the process control field of automated pressure detection for the super clean workshop. It is suitable for differential pressure or pressure measuring for medical treatment, chemical fiber, electricity, dustless house and etc. The transmitter uses proprietary current output with wide temperature compensation and provides a stable zero regardless of the transducer environment.

Performance Parameters | |
Measurement Range | 0-10KPa...~2MPa |
Pressure Type | Differential Pressure |
Single-side Overload | ≤3 times of the rated range |
Static pressure | The minimum value between 5 times the rated range or 7 MPa |
Accuracy @ 25ºC | ±0.25% (Typical) ±0.5% (Maximum) |
Repeatability | ±0.03% (Typ.) ±0.05%FS (Max.) |
Hysteresis | ±0.03% (Typ.) ±0.05%FS (Max.) |
Long-Term Stability | ±0.5%F.S/Year(≤200KPa) ±0.2%F.S/Year(>200KPa) |
Zero Temperature Drift | ±0.01%FS/ºC(>100KPa), ±0.02%FS/ºC (≤100Kpa) |
Span Temperature Drift | ±0.01%FS/ºC(>100KPa), ±0.02%FS/ºC (≤100Kpa) |
Compensation Temperature | 0-50ºC(0-10KPa, 0-20KPa) ,0-70ºC ,-10-70ºC |
Operating Temperature | -30ºC~80ºC |
Storage Temperature | -40ºC~100ºC |
Vibration | 10g,55Hz ~ 2kHz |
Housing Material | 304,316L |
Diaphragm Material | 316L |
Insulation Resistance | 100MΩ 100VDC |
Explosion-proof Rating | Intrinsically safe and explosion-proof |
Protection Rating | IP65 |
Weight | ~0.45kg |
Output Signal | Supply Voltage | Output Type |
4~20mA | 12~30VDC | 2/3/4 wire |
0~10/20mA | 3 wire | |
0/1~5V | ||
0.5~4.5V | 5VDC |
Installing tips:
1. Installation position selection: Select the appropriate installation position to ensure that the transmitter can accurately measure differential pressure. Avoid installation in places with vibration, shock or temperature changes.
2.Pipe preparation: Before installing the differential pressure transmitter, ensure that the pipe system is ready, including clean pipes, free of impurities and clogging problems.
3.Tightness check: Ensure tightness during installation to avoid leakage problems. Use suitable sealing materials and fasteners to ensure reliable sealing of joints.
4. Installation direction: According to the design and requirements of the differential pressure transmitter, the inlet and outlet direction of the transmitter is correctly installed to ensure normal fluid flow and avoid wrong differential pressure measurement.
5. Ground protection: The differential pressure transmitter needs ground protection to ensure safety and reliability. Ground the transmitter correctly according to the installation environment and requirements, and ensure that the grounding is good.
